So, what exactly is a car parking payment system? In simple terms, it is a technology-driven platform that allows drivers to easily pay for their parking using various methods such as mobile apps, contactless payment cards, or online payment portals. This system not only eliminates the need for physical payment machines and the hassle of carrying cash but also provides a seamless and hassle-free experience for drivers.

One of the main benefits of a car parking payment system is its convenience. With just a few taps on their smartphones, drivers can easily locate available parking spots, reserve them in advance, and pay for their parking without even having to leave their cars. This saves them time and effort and ensures a stress-free parking experience. Additionally, these systems often offer features such as reminders and notifications to alert drivers when their parking time is about to expire, helping them avoid parking tickets and fines.

Furthermore, car parking payment systems are also beneficial for parking lot operators. By implementing these systems, parking lot operators can streamline their operations, reduce the need for manpower, and improve revenue collection. With real-time data and analytics, operators can track parking usage, monitor revenue streams, and make informed decisions to optimize their parking facilities. Additionally, these systems also help in reducing instances of parking fraud and theft, as all transactions are recorded digitally and can be easily audited.

The future of car parking payment systems looks promising, with advancements in technology paving the way for even more innovative features and capabilities. For instance, some systems now offer integration with smart parking sensors that can detect the presence of a vehicle in a parking spot and automatically initiate the payment process. This not only saves time for drivers but also ensures accurate payment collection for parking operators.

Moreover, the rise of contactless payment methods such as Apple Pay and Google Pay has further enhanced the convenience and security of car parking payment systems. Drivers can now simply tap their smartphones or contactless cards at the parking gate or payment kiosk to complete their transactions, eliminating the need for physical contact or interaction with payment machines.

In addition to convenience and efficiency, car parking payment systems also contribute to a more sustainable and eco-friendly environment. By encouraging drivers to use digital payment methods instead of cash, these systems help reduce the use of paper receipts and coins, thus minimizing paper waste and promoting a greener way of paying for parking.

Despite the numerous benefits of car parking payment systems, there are still some challenges that need to be addressed. One of the main concerns is the issue of data privacy and security, as these systems collect sensitive information such as license plate numbers and payment details. It is essential for parking operators to ensure that the data collected is stored securely and in compliance with data protection regulations to prevent any breaches or misuse of personal information.

Furthermore, there is also a need for standardization and interoperability among different car parking payment systems to ensure seamless integration and compatibility across various parking facilities. This will help simplify the payment process for drivers and enable them to use a single payment method for all their parking needs.
